About Applied Digital Corporation

Applied Digital provides high-performance computing (HPC) infrastructure and cloud services. It designs and operates data centers tailored for AI, machine learning, and other intensive digital workloads across North America.

About iShares Self-Driving EV and Tech

IDRV invests in global companies at the forefront of self-driving and electric vehicle innovation. It provides exposure to the full EV value chain, including battery technology and autonomous systems, with top holdings like Albemarle, Rivian, and Tesla.
